Analysis
In 2025, exports of goods and services (current us$), per capita in Comoros stood at 191.14 current US$ per person.
The figure is up 11.4% on the previous year and up 41.9% over ten years.
Over the whole period, exports of goods and services (current us$), per capita in Comoros peaked at 198.89 current US$ per person in 2018 and was at its lowest, 43.68 current US$ per person, in 1985.
That places Comoros 174th out of 193 countries with data for 2025,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 46 years of available data.

How this figure is calculated
Exports of goods and services (current US$) div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Exports of goods and services (current US$) ÷ Population, total
Computed from
- Exports of goods and services Country official statistics, National Statistical Offices (NSOs)
- Population, total World Population Prospects, United Nations (UN)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
